Grasping the Distinction : Raw vs. Refined Palm Substance
Many individuals are unaware about the contrast between raw and refined palm oil . Raw palm oil is directly extracted from the fruit of the palm palm and hasn’t undergone any major processing. It’s a dark color, has a pungent odor, and includes impurities that make it unsuitable for immediate application. Conversely , purified palm oil has been subjected to a sequence of operations, including bleaching , odor removal , and winterization , to remove these impurities and improve its visual appeal, flavor , and stability . This results in a clear and scentless oil suitable for a wide range of applications , from food items to personal care and manufacturing processes.

Tracing Plantation to Output: The Palm Oil Refining Process
The journey of palm oil, from its initial state on the plantation to the refined product people use, involves a detailed refining procedure . First , the fresh FFB are read more carried to the mill . Here, they are cooked and crushed to obtain crude palm oil and palm kernel oil. This crude oil then experiences a series of refining steps , including clarifying contaminants , neutralizing free fatty acids, bleaching to improve color, and perfuming to eliminate smells . Ultimately , the refined palm oil is available for distribution and integration in a broad range of items and personal care items .
Crude Palm Vegetable Oil Extraction, Quality and Environmental Problems
The production of crude palm oleo begins with the extraction of fruit pulp from the palm tree. This involves a multi-stage system , initially including sterilization to loosen the kernels before grinding and meshing . Later, the oil is clarified from the liquid and waste through a settling phase . Quality is assessed by factors like FFA content, moisture , and hue . However, the business faces significant ethical problems, including deforestation , wildlife effects , and labor standards which require ethical production and verification initiatives like certified palm to mitigate these risks and ensure a more sustainable future.
